Basit Ali

Basit Ali Email and Phone Number

Software Engineer at DreamBig Semiconductors Inc. @ DreamBig Semiconductor Inc.
Basit Ali's Location
San Jose, California, United States, United States
Basit Ali's Contact Details

Basit Ali work email

Basit Ali personal email

n/a
About Basit Ali

Experienced Software Engineer with over 5 years of expertise in various aspects of software development. Proficient in:* C programming for software development.* Kernel space development, including Loadable Linux Kernel Module creation for device drivers and models.* User space API development in C, specializing in Socket, Mod-bus, SPI, UART, i2C, USB, SNMP protocols and REST APIs using the libulfius.* User space software development tailored for diverse hardware controllers such as HVACs, Energy Meters, Generators, Inverters, and UPS', implemented on ARM-based single board machines like Raspberry Pi.* Sensor interfacing for Temperature, Humidity, and Pressure sensors.* Automation script development using Python and Bash.* Implementation and management of Cronjobs and Systemd services.* Proficiency in working with different Linux distributions (Ubuntu, Raspbian, CentOS) and Virtual machines utilizing libvirt.* Unit testing in C using the UNITY framework and in Python.* Proficient use of Git for version control.* Project management utilizing Jira and OpenProject tools.

Basit Ali's Current Company Details
DreamBig Semiconductor Inc.

Dreambig Semiconductor Inc.

View
Software Engineer at DreamBig Semiconductors Inc.
Basit Ali Work Experience Details
  • Dreambig Semiconductor Inc.
    Software Engineer
    Dreambig Semiconductor Inc. Mar 2023 - Present
    San Jose, 2120, California, Us
    -- Software development in C.-- Loadable Linux Kernel Module development in kernel space (Device drivers and Models).-- OVS/TC subsystem data and control plane implementation in kernel space to be used for hardware offloading.-- Testing automation of the modules in Python.-- Bash scripting for making the build and loading process of the modules automatic.
  • Dreambig Semiconductor Inc.
    Senior Software Engineer
    Dreambig Semiconductor Inc. Jun 2022 - Feb 2023
    San Jose, 2120, California, Us
    -- Software development in C.-- Loadable Linux Kernel Module development in kernel space (Device drivers and Models).-- OVS/TC subsystem data and control plane implementation in kernel space to be used for hardware offloading.-- Testing automation of the modules in Python.-- Bash scripting for making the build and loading process of the modules automatic.
  • Dreambig Semiconductor Inc.
    Software Engineer
    Dreambig Semiconductor Inc. Dec 2020 - Jul 2022
    San Jose, 2120, California, Us
    -- Software development in C.-- Loadable Linux Kernel Module development in kernel space (Device drivers and Models).-- OVS/TC subsystem data and control plane implementation in kernel space to be used for hardware offloading.-- Testing automation of the modules in Python.-- Bash scripting for making the build and loading process of the modules automatic.
  • Plc Group
    Embedded Software Engineer
    Plc Group Jul 2018 - Nov 2020
    Mississauga, Ontario, Ca
    -- User space APIs development for Socket communication, Mod-bus communication, Serial communication, I2C communication, USB communication , SNMP communication and REST APIs in C using ulfius library.-- User space software development for different hardware controllers (HVACs, Energy Meters, Generators, Inverters and UPS') on arm based single board machines (Raspberry Pi). -- Sensor interfacing (Temperature, Humidity, Pressure).-- Automation scripts using Python and Bash.-- Cronjobs and Systemd services.
  • Plc Group
    Intern
    Plc Group Apr 2017 - Aug 2017
    Mississauga, Ontario, Ca
    - Web Front-End Development - Web Back-End Development - Sensors Interfacing in C

Basit Ali Skills

Html C++ Microsoft Office C Windows English Java Php Python Cuda Bootstrap Embedded Systems Raspberry Pi Web Development Embedded Software Mysql Computer Science Django Javascript Angularjs Jquery Linux Snmp Internet Of Things Modbus Serial Protocols Sensors Front End Development Sql

Basit Ali Education Details

  • University Of Engineering & Technology Peshawar
    University Of Engineering & Technology Peshawar
    Computer Systems Engineering
  • University Of Engineering & Technology Peshawar
    University Of Engineering & Technology Peshawar
    Computer Systems Engineering

Frequently Asked Questions about Basit Ali

What company does Basit Ali work for?

Basit Ali works for Dreambig Semiconductor Inc.

What is Basit Ali's role at the current company?

Basit Ali's current role is Software Engineer at DreamBig Semiconductors Inc..

What is Basit Ali's email address?

Basit Ali's email address is ba****@****emi.com

What schools did Basit Ali attend?

Basit Ali attended University Of Engineering & Technology Peshawar, University Of Engineering & Technology Peshawar.

What skills is Basit Ali known for?

Basit Ali has skills like Html, C++, Microsoft Office, C, Windows, English, Java, Php, Python, Cuda, Bootstrap, Embedded Systems.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.